Security readout for executives and security teams
This is a legacy local security flaw in ARCServeIT Client Agent 6.62 for Unix. A local user could tamper with a temporary setup file before it becomes the agent configuration, potentially causing unauthorized command execution. Business urgency depends on whether this obsolete backup agent still exists on Unix systems. Exposure is likely limited to Unix hosts running ARCServeIT Client Agent 6.62, especially legacy backup environments with local users or shared administrative access. The provided affected-product metadata is incomplete, so asset discovery is required. Treat this as a targeted legacy exposure issue, not an internet-wide emergency. Prioritize environments with old Unix backup agents and multiple local users, because compromise could affect backup infrastructure trust. Mitigation focus: Inventory Unix hosts for ARCServeIT Client Agent 6.62.; Check vendor or trusted advisory guidance for fixes or supported upgrade paths.; Restrict local shell access on systems running the agent..
